Summary

The New York Yankees' star player Aaron Judge has a stress fracture and will be out for at least a month. The team is calling up Spencer Jones from the minor leagues to fill Judge’s spot while they wait for injured players to return.

Key Facts

  • Aaron Judge, the Yankees’ outfielder and two-time American League MVP, has a stress fracture.
  • Judge’s injury will keep him out for at least one month, but the exact recovery time is uncertain.
  • Spencer Jones, a top prospect and the Yankees’ 2022 first-round draft pick, will replace Judge on the roster.
  • Jones played 10 games with the Yankees earlier this season but returned to the minor league team due to low batting stats.
  • In the minor leagues, Jones has hit 13 home runs and has 48 runs batted in this season.
  • The Yankees also have injured players Jasson Dominguez and Giancarlo Stanton, who are currently out with a shoulder and calf injury.
  • The team hopes Jones can perform well until the other injured outfielders return.
